How to find the GCF of 34762 and 34769?

We will first find the prime factorization of 34762 and 34769. After we will calculate the factors of 34762 and 34769 and find the biggest common factor number .

Step-1: Prime Factorization of 34762

Prime factors of 34762 are 2, 7, 13, 191. Prime factorization of 34762 in exponential form is:

34762 = 21 × 71 × 131 × 1911

Step-2: Prime Factorization of 34769

Prime factors of 34769 are 7, 4967. Prime factorization of 34769 in exponential form is:

34769 = 71 × 49671

Step-3: Factors of 34762

List of positive integer factors of 34762 that divides 34762 without a remainder.

1, 2, 7, 13, 14, 26, 91, 182, 191, 382, 1337, 2483, 2674, 4966, 17381

Step-4: Factors of 34769

List of positive integer factors of 34769 that divides 34762 without a remainder.

1, 7, 4967

Final Step: Biggest Common Factor Number

We found the factors and prime factorization of 34762 and 34769. The biggest common factor number is the GCF number.
So the greatest common factor 34762 and 34769 is 7.
